1.8. RESET Key (Alarm and Control Board Reset)
The
RESET
key is used to reset the drive after an alarm trips and the cause responsible for the alarm has been
removed.
Press the
RESET
key for
more than 5 seconds to reset the control board
and
reinitiate it.
This procedure may be
useful when changes made to
Rxxx
parameters (which activate only after resetting the equipment) must immediately
come to effect, with no need to switch off the drive.
1.9. TX/RX Key (Dow nload/Upload from/to the Keypad)
Use the keypad to perform the following functions:
1. UPLOAD (parameters stored in the drive are copied to the display/keypad);
2. DOWNLOAD (parameters stored in the keypad are copied to the drive).
Press the
TX/RX
key to go to the UPLOAD page; press the
TX/RX
key again to toggle between the UPLOAD and
DOWNLOAD pages.
CAUTION
A Warning is displayed (one among
W41
to
W46
) when trying to DOWNLOAD
parameters to a drive whose SW Version, IDP, PIN or current/voltage classes are
different from those of the drive previously used for parameter UPLOAD. In that case,
download is not allowed.
NOTE
The DOWNLOAD function allows the parameters stored in the keypad to be copied to
the drive. However, parameters are not stored to the non-volatile memory of the drive.
To store the downloaded parameters to the non-volatile memory of the drive, go to the
EEPROM menu and execute a “Save Work” command once the download procedure is
complete. Otherwise, when power is lost, the parameters downloaded to the drive are
lost.
The
TX/RX
key is disabled under the following conditions:
•
no password is entered in
P000
•
the OPERATOR mode is activated with the
MENU
Key (
P264b
= OPERATOR)
•
the drive is running.
